企业网站建设技术全解析

2025-01-16
一、企业网站建设技术的基础概念

企业网站建设技术是一个综合性的概念,它涵盖了多个领域的知识和技能。我们需要明确网站建设的目的,这是整个技术应用的出发点。企业建立网站可能是为了展示产品和服务,与客户进行互动交流,或者是进行电子商务活动等。不同的目的会影响到网站建设技术的选择和应用。如果是一个以展示为主的网站,那么在页面布局和视觉设计方面就需要更多的投入,要确保页面美观、简洁,能够吸引用户的注意力并清晰地传达信息。而如果是电子商务网站,则需要重点考虑安全技术,如数据加密、支付安全等,以保护用户的交易信息。

二、网站设计中的技术要点

在企业网站建设中,网站设计是至关重要的一环。这其中包括了页面布局技术。合理的页面布局能够引导用户的视线,让用户更容易找到他们想要的信息。采用常见的“F”型布局,即将重要信息放置在页面的左上角等用户视线容易聚焦的地方。色彩搭配技术也是不可忽视的,不同的色彩组合会给用户带来不同的心理感受。蓝色通常被认为是专业、可靠的象征,适合金融类企业网站;而绿色则可能传达出环保、健康的信息,适合相关企业。响应式设计技术也是现代企业网站建设必须考虑的。随着移动设备的广泛使用,网站需要能够自适应不同的屏幕尺寸,无论是手机、平板还是电脑屏幕,都能提供良好的用户体验。

三、网站建设流程中的技术环节

企业网站建设有一个明确的流程,每个环节都涉及到特定的技术。首先是需求分析阶段,这需要运用到调研技术,了解企业的需求、目标用户的需求等。例如通过问卷调查、用户访谈等方式收集数据,然后进行分析,确定网站的功能需求、需求等。接下来是规划阶段,需要用到项目管理技术,制定项目计划,包括时间安排、资源分配等。在开发阶段,涉及到多种编程语言和框架的应用。前端开发可能会用到HTML、CSS和JavaScript等语言,而后端开发可能会用到Python的Django框架、Java的Spring框架等。测试阶段则需要运用测试技术,如功能测试、性能测试等,确保网站的各项功能正常运行,并且在不同的网络环境和设备上都能保持稳定。

四、网站技术框架的选择

选择合适的网站技术框架对于企业网站建设至关重要。对于小型企业网站,一些轻量级的框架可能就足够了。WordPress是一个非常流行的管理系统框架,它具有易于使用、插件丰富等优点,适合快速搭建简单的企业展示网站。对于大型企业网站或者对性能和安全性要求较高的网站,则可能需要选择更强大、更灵活的框架。如Ruby on Rails框架,它采用了MVC(模型 - 视图 - 控制器)的设计模式,能够有效地组织代码,提高开发效率。Node.js也是一个不错的选择,它基于事件驱动、非阻塞I/O模型,非常适合处理高并发的网络请求,能够为企业网站提供高效的性能支持。

五、网站功能开发的技术考量

企业网站的功能开发是体现其价值的重要部分。用户注册和登录功能是常见的功能之一,这需要运用到数据库技术,如MySQL、Oracle等,来存储用户的信息。并且在开发过程中要考虑到安全问题,如密码的加密存储等。产品展示功能也是企业网站的核心功能之一,这需要运用到图像展示技术,确保产品图片能够清晰、美观地展示给用户。还需要考虑到产品信息的管理,如产品的分类、搜索等功能的开发。互动功能如留言板、在线客服等也非常重要。对于留言板功能,要考虑到数据的存储和管理,以及防止恶意留言的技术手段。在线客服功能则需要与即时通讯技术相结合,确保能够及时回复用户的咨询。

六、网站的安全技术

在企业网站建设中,安全技术是不容忽视的。首先是网络安全方面,要防止黑客攻击,如采用防火墙技术,阻止外部恶意网络流量的入侵。要对网站的漏洞进行及时的检测和修复,例如定期进行安全扫描,发现SQL注入漏洞、XSS(跨站脚本攻击)漏洞等并及时解决。数据安全也是非常重要的,企业网站可能会涉及到大量的用户信息、商业机密等数据。要采用数据加密技术,如SSL/TLS加密协议,确保数据在传输过程中的安全性。对于数据的存储,也要进行安全管理,如设置严格的访问权限,防止数据被非法获取或篡改。

七、网站的性能优化技术

企业网站的性能直接影响到用户的体验。代码优化是提高网站性能的重要手段之一。对HTML、CSS和JavaScript代码进行压缩和精简,去除不必要的空格、注释等,减少文件的大小,从而提高页面的加载速度。图片优化也是不可忽视的,要根据实际需要选择合适的图片格式,如JPEG适合照片类的图像,PNG适合具有透明度的图像,并且要对图片进行压缩,在保证图片质量的前提下减小图片的大小。服务器优化也是提高网站性能的关键,选择高性能的服务器,并且根据网站的流量和需求进行服务器配置的优化,如调整服务器的缓存策略、优化数据库查询等。

八、搜索引擎优化技术在企业网站建设中的应用

搜索引擎优化(SEO)技术对于企业网站的推广和流量获取非常重要。在网站建设过程中,要从多个方面考虑SEO技术的应用。首先是页面的和元描述,要包含与企业业务相关的关键词,并且要简洁明了,能够吸引用户的点击。在中准确地包含企业的核心产品或服务关键词。网站的结构也要有利于SEO,如采用合理的层次结构,H1 - H6标签的正确使用,让搜索引擎能够更好地理解页面的。内部链接的建设也很重要,通过合理的内部链接布局,可以提高网站的权重传递,让搜索引擎更容易发现和收录网站的页面。要确保网站的代码规范,避免出现搜索引擎难以识别的代码结构。

九、企业网站建设中的前端技术

前端技术在企业网站建设中起着直接与用户交互的作用。HTML是构建网页的基础,它定义了网页的结构。在编写HTML代码时,要遵循语义化的原则,这样不仅有利于搜索引擎优化,也方便其他开发者理解代码。CSS用于控制网页的样式,从字体、颜色到页面布局等方面都可以通过CSS来实现。现代的CSS框架如Bootstrap等,可以大大提高前端开发的效率,提供了丰富的预定义样式和组件。JavaScript则为网页增加了交互性,例如实现菜单的下拉效果、图片的轮播效果等。随着前端技术的不断发展,新的技术如Vue.js、React.js等也逐渐被应用到企业网站建设中,它们提供了更高效的组件化开发方式,能够提升前端开发的效率和质量。

十、企业网站建设中的后端技术

后端技术负责处理业务逻辑和数据管理等重要任务。编程语言的选择是后端开发的关键。如前所述,Python的Django框架是一个非常流行的后端开发框架,它具有简洁的语法、强大的功能和丰富的插件库。Java也是后端开发的常用语言,它的稳定性和安全性得到了广泛的认可,Spring框架为Java后端开发提供了全面的解决方案。数据库管理也是后端技术的重要组成部分,关系型数据库如MySQL、Oracle等在企业网站建设中被广泛应用,用于存储用户信息、产品信息等各种数据。非关系型数据库如MongoDB也在一些特定的场景下得到应用,如处理大量的非结构化数据。在后端开发中,还需要考虑到服务器的部署和管理,如选择合适的服务器操作系统(如Linux),并进行服务器的配置和维护。

十一、企业网站建设技术的发展趋势

随着技术的不断发展,企业网站建设技术也在不断演进。人工智能技术开始逐渐应用到企业网站建设中,例如智能客服系统可以自动回答用户的常见问题,提高用户体验。虚拟现实(VR)和增强现实(AR)技术也有潜在的应用前景,比如在产品展示方面,可以让用户更直观地感受产品的特点。随着移动互联网的进一步发展,渐进式Web应用(PWA)技术也越来越受到关注,它结合了网页和原生应用的优点,能够提供类似原生应用的用户体验,同时又具有网页的便捷性。云计算技术的发展也为企业网站建设提供了更多的可能性,企业可以更方便地利用云计算资源来部署和管理网站,降低成本并提高灵活性。

十二、如何提升企业网站建设技术水平

对于想要提升企业网站建设技术水平的企业或开发者来说,持续学习是关键。首先要关注行业的最新动态,订阅相关的技术博客、参加技术论坛等,及时了解新的技术和趋势。参加培训课程也是一个不错的选择,无论是线上还是线下的培训课程,都可以系统地学习企业网站建设技术。实践是提升技术水平的重要途径,通过实际参与企业网站建设项目,不断积累经验,解决实际遇到的问题。与其他开发者进行交流和合作也非常有益,可以分享经验、互相学习,共同提高企业网站建设技术水平。

十三、企业网站建设技术与用户体验的关系

企业网站建设技术与用户体验密切相关。良好的网站建设技术能够为用户提供优质的体验。快速的页面加载速度是通过代码优化、服务器优化等技术手段实现的,这能够让用户快速获取信息,减少等待时间,提高用户的满意度。响应式设计技术确保了网站在不同设备上的良好显示效果,让用户无论是在手机还是电脑上都能方便地浏览网站。安全技术的应用则让用户放心地在网站上进行操作,如注册、登录、交易等。而功能开发方面,如方便的产品搜索功能、良好的互动功能等都是基于相应的技术实现的,这些功能能够满足用户的需求,提升用户体验。反之,如果网站建设技术不过关,如页面加载缓慢、存在安全隐患等,就会导致用户体验下降,甚至可能导致用户流失。

十四、企业网站建设技术中的开源资源利用

在企业网站建设技术中,开源资源是非常宝贵的财富。开源的管理系统如WordPress、Joomla等可以为企业网站建设提供基础的框架,节省开发时间和成本。开源的前端框架如Bootstrap、Foundation等提供了丰富的样式和组件,可以快速搭建出美观的前端界面。开源的后端框架如Django、Spring Boot等也为后端开发提供了强大的支持。还有许多开源的插件和工具可以用于网站的功能扩展,如图片优化插件、SEO插件等。利用开源资源不仅可以提高企业网站建设的效率,还可以降低成本,同时也能够借助开源社区的力量不断完善网站的功能和性能。

十五、企业网站建设技术中的跨平台兼容性

企业网站需要在不同的平台上保持兼容性。这包括不同的操作系统,如Windows、Mac、Linux等,以及不同的浏览器,如Chrome、Firefox、Safari等。在前端开发中,要进行充分的测试,确保网站在各种平台和浏览器上的显示效果一致。某些CSS属性在不同的浏览器中可能有不同的表现,需要进行特殊的处理。在后端开发中,也要考虑到不同平台的兼容性,如数据库的兼容性等。对于一些特殊的平台,如移动设备,除了要确保网站的响应式设计外,还要考虑到与移动操作系统的交互特性,如与iOS和Android系统的交互方式等,以提供最佳的用户体验。